Check-in is from 03:00 PM, and check-out is until 12:00 PM. You may request early check-in or late check-out during booking, subject to availability. Guests checking in or out before or after the designated periods may be charged an additional fee. The hotel offers luggage storage to guests for before check-in and after check-out. The front desk is always open, day or night.
For those who wish to drive their own cars, DoubleTree by Hilton Hotel London - Westminster has a car park right on site for maximum convenience. Parking is available for an additional charge. If you're looking for an easy way to get around London with private transportation, the hotel can arrange taxi service.
DoubleTree by Hilton Hotel London - Westminster does not permit smoking in any of its rooms or indoor areas.

Excellent hotel but location a bit inconvenient”
There's free wifi. They also provide a mac in each room which doubles as a TV. Quite handy. The negative was the mouse didn't work because of the glass table top. The rooms were comfortable and modern. It's not near any metro/underground station, but it's about a 15/20 min walk to westminster. Otherwise you can catch the 88 or 3 bus routes nearby which will take you to Piccadilly Circus. The free cookie at checkin was delicious.
